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Mobile Applications Software Engineer

Full-time

GroundedAI Inc.

About GroundedAI  

GroundedAI builds software systems that turn complex, real-world data into reliable insights. Our products operate in challenging, industrial environments where correctness, performance, and maintainability matter just as much as innovation. 

We work at the intersection of software engineering, geospatial data, and spatial computing. Our focus is on shipping robust systems used by engineers in the field, not prototypes or research demos. 

 

Role Overview  

We’re looking for a Mobile Software Engineer to join our product engineering team and help build the mobile applications used by engineers and geologists working on underground construction and tunneling projects. 

This role is ideal for someone with 3–5 years of experience who enjoys building production mobile applications and taking ownership of features end-to-end. 

You’ll help develop and maintain our iOS field application, which enables engineers to capture structured geological observations, perform LiDAR-based scans of underground environments, and synchronize spatial data with our cloud platform. 

This is a mobile software engineering role first , with spatial computing and 3D data as an important part of the problem space. 

 

What You’ll Do  

Design, implement, and maintain features for GroundedAI’s mobile field application 

Develop and improve workflows for LiDAR-based spatial scanning and mapping  

Help port existing iPad scanning workflows to iPhone platforms  

Work with 3D and spatial data including meshes, imagery, and geospatial metadata 

Improve reliability and performance of field workflows used in challenging environments 

Collaborate with backend and product engineers to implement end-to-end features 

Debug and resolve issues across mobile clients, data synchronization, and spatial processing pipelines 

Contribute to technical discussions around mobile architecture and future platform support 

 

What We’re Looking For  

Required  

~3–5 years of professional experience building mobile applications 

Experience developing native iOS applications using Swift  

Strong fundamentals in software design, debugging, testing, and code quality 

Experience contributing to or shipping production mobile apps used by real users  

Comfort working with APIs, data models, and client–server architectures 

Ability to work independently and take ownership of technical problems 

Interest in working with spatial data, mapping, or 3D systems 

 

Spatial / Graphics Experience (Nice to Have)  

Experience with SwiftUI  

Familiarity with ARKit, LiDAR, or spatial computing frameworks  

Experience working with 3D meshes, point clouds, or spatial reconstruction  

Exposure to Metal, SceneKit, or RealityKit  

Experience building offline-first mobile applications  

Android or cross-platform mobile development experience 

 

Why GroundedAI  

Work on real-world systems used in complex engineering environments 

Build software that captures and processes spatial data from the physical world 

Strong engineering culture focused on ownership, pragmatism, and quality 

Opportunity to influence core mobile architecture and product direction 

Competitive compensation and benefits 

Flexible hybrid / remote work options 

Support for learning, experimentation, and professional growth 

Vacancy posted more than 2 months ago
Similar jobs that could be interesting for youBased on the Mobile Applications Software Engineer in Vancouver, BC vacancy
  • $40 - $45 per hour

     ...Job Title: Software Engineer in Test (Desktop Applications) Job Type: Hybrid (3 days remote) Job Location: Vancouver, British Columbia, Canada Experience...  ...Opportunity Statement At Techedin, we welcome applicants of all backgrounds, communities, and experiences. We're... 
    Suggested
    Hourly pay
    Full time
    Remote work

    Techedin

    Vancouver, BC
    19 days ago
  • $104.2k - $150k per year

     ...RRSP's, Sick and Vacation leave, standard increases as applicable Job Description As a senior software developer on the APPS team, you will take on a...  ...well as guide and mentor intermediate and associate engineers. You will be responsible for delivering high-quality... 
    Suggested
    Long term contract

    Sony Pictures Imageworks

    Vancouver, BC
    1 hour ago
  •  ...help customers choose the best solutions that meet their applications requirements. You’ll assist across all touch-points,...  ...products, and helping to develop and test new features and software. Applications Engineer Responsibilities Help customers choose the best solutions... 
    Suggested
    Permanent employment
    Full time
    Casual work
    Flexible hours

    Zaber

    Vancouver, BC
    9 days ago
  •  ...office. These include frontend and backend engineers, AI research scientists, and others from...  ...development of native Windows desktop applications using Windows App SDK, WinUI (or related...  ...to building accessible and inclusive software. ~ Excellent software engineering fundamentals... 
    Suggested
    Long term contract
    Work at office

    Speechify

    Vancouver, BC
    1 hour ago
  • $70k - $110k per year

    Software Application Developer - Core Banking Position Description This is an exciting time for CGI, and we want you to be part of it. We are Canada’s largest independent information technology services firm, and we continue to grow our Financial Services Technology... 
    Suggested
    Permanent employment
    Full time
    Vancouver, BC
    4 days ago
  • $98.6k - $127.6k per year

     ...across the organization - and beyond. Software Engineer Vancouver, Canada Job category:...  ...problems, let's talk. Submitting an application To ensure a streamlined and fair hiring...  ...us to track, assess, and respond to applicants efficiently. Emailing our employees, recruiters... 
    Full time
    Work at office
    Local area
    Immediate start

    NetApp

    Vancouver, BC
    3 days ago
  • $90 - $110 per hour

     ...business operations. As a Senior IT Security Engineer, you will play a pivotal role in shaping and strengthening the organization's application security and DevSecOps practices. Working...  ..., and embed security throughout the software development lifecycle. Drive vulnerability... 
    Hourly pay
    Long term contract
    For contractors

    Stellar Recruitment Inc.

    Vancouver, BC
    20 days ago
  • $130k - $140k per year

     ...technologies with the company’s COSMOS software suite to unify diverse components into cohesive...  ...product capabilities, limitations, and applications, so that you can develop tools,...  ...customer requirements, working with our engineering teams to implement those requirements into... 
    Flexible hours

    Astera Labs

    Vancouver, BC
    3 days ago
  • $117k - $167k per year

     ...technology is the backbone of our award-winning enterprise software solutions, enabling our customers to be their best when it...  ...Join IFS. Job Description We are looking for an Application Security Engineer to join the Agentic Platform pillar, working within the Cloud... 
    Permanent employment
    Full time
    Worldwide
    Flexible hours
    Shift work

    IFS

    Vancouver, BC
    4 days ago
  • $70.51k - $88.13k per year

     ...management.  Join the PingAccess Software team as a Software Engineer, where you’ll develop features and...  ...JavaScript. Experience with web application libraries such as Spring and Jackson...  ...Affirmative Action employer.  All qualified applicants will receive consideration for... 
    Local area
    Worldwide
    Flexible hours

    Ping Identity

    Vancouver, BC
    10 days ago
  • $128.15k - $151.93k per year

     ...future of AI-driven communication. As a Software Development Engineer in Test (SDET), you will lead the...  ...charge in building scalable, world-class mobile test automation frameworks that...  ...programming languages Kotlin or Swift. Application of UX/Accessibility standards and a proactive... 
    Work at office
    Shift work

    Dialpad

    Vancouver, BC
    1 hour ago
  • $112.2k - $147.2k per year

     ...accurate view of Inventory across the globe for our stores, warehouses, and financial systems. Core responsibilities As an Application Engineer, you will design and implement application solutions independently including complex configurations, custom development using... 
    Permanent employment
    Part time

    lululemon

    Vancouver, BC
    8 days ago
  •  ...creativity, and impact. Position title: SAP iXp Intern – Software Developer of Cloud Application and AI Location:  Vancouver, BC, Canada [hybrid...  ...undergraduate, master’s or PhD degree program which is applicable to the position (computer science or equivalent proven experience... 
    Permanent employment
    Full time
    Contract work
    Internship
    Work at office
    Worldwide
    Flexible hours
    3 days per week

    SAP

    Vancouver, BC
    16 hours ago
  • $199k - $244k per year

     ...POSITION SUMMARY We are seeking a Senior iOS Engineer to lead the development and scaling of...  ...architect, lead, and optimize mobile infrastructure, ensuring exceptional scalability...  ...Extensive and nuanced understanding of iOS application architectures (MVVM, MVP, VIPER, etc.)... 
    Full time
    Work at office
    Local area
    2 days per week

    EarnIn

    Vancouver, BC
    2 days ago
  •  ...ScyllaDB, Redshift, TiDB, MariaDB Build software that utilize messaging queues such as...  ...years of experience as a Backend Software Engineer. ~ Very strong problem solving skills in...  ...automatically purchase ad inventory across web, mobile, CTV, and more. Work on low-level... 
    Local area
    Remote work
    Work from home
    Home office

    StackAdapt

    Vancouver, BC
    10 days ago
  • $155.9k - $219.7k per year

     ...modern platform that powers software, APIs, payments, and patient...  ...'ll one of NexHealth's first engineers based in Canada — setting the...  ...for all employees. We welcome applications from all qualified candidates...  ...assessing, and/or selecting applicants. Compensation Actual salaries... 
    Live In
    Remote work
    Flexible hours

    NexHealth

    Vancouver, BC
    1 hour ago
  • $122k - $170k per year

     ...systems We’re a group of engineers who care deeply about code quality...  ...role We’re looking for a Software Engineer 3 to help design,...  ...Familiarity with data-intensive applications, data pipelines, or data...  ...benefits in this paragraph are only applicable to candidates based in Canada... 
    Full time
    Remote work
    Worldwide
    Flexible hours

    MongoDB

    Vancouver, BC
    1 hour ago
  • $93.7k - $153.9k per year

     ...developing the latest game features and engine enhancements in close collaboration with...  ...for all EA SPORTS titles. A Rendering Software Engineer is a part of the game creation...  ...salary ranges it in good faith expects to pay applicants for this role in the locations listed, as... 
    Full time
    Flexible hours

    Electronic Arts

    Vancouver, BC
    3 days ago
  • $147k - $174k per year

     ...Empathetic . Your role We are seeking an experienced and ambitious Full Stack Software Engineer passionate about building high-quality, large-scale web and desktop-native applications using modern frontend and backend technologies. You will take end-to-end ownership... 
    Long term contract
    Work at office
    Shift work
    Rotating shift

    Dialpad

    Vancouver, BC
    5 days ago
  •  ...Summary We are looking for a Junior Software Engineer who is passionate about building scalable...  ...edge technologies to modern cloud application development. Collaborating with UX and...  ...diverse company and we strongly encourage applicants of all genders, ages, ethnicities,... 
    Permanent employment
    Full time
    Work at office
    Local area
    Worldwide
    Flexible hours
    3 days per week

    Trulioo

    Vancouver, BC
    3 days ago
  • $132.6k - $174k per year

     ...the Lululemon website. Core Responsibilities As a Senior Software Engineer, you will lead the design and implementation of complex...  ..., Webpack and Next.js stack and xperience testing JavaScript applications from Unit to E2E. ~ Previous experience developing GraphQL... 
    Long term contract
    Permanent employment
    Full time
    Part time

    lululemon

    Vancouver, BC
    7 days ago
  • $86.32k - $107.9k per year

     ...Position Overview: As a Software Engineer II at Diligent, you’ll take on a hands-on technical role in building secure, scalable, and...  ...genetic information, or sexual orientation in accordance with applicable federal, state and local laws. We also consider qualified applicants... 
    Work at office
    Local area
    Flexible hours

    Diligent Corporation

    Vancouver, BC
    1 hour ago
  • $120k - $150k per year

     ...Responsibility: Netskrt is seeking a talented and motivated Software Engineer (Platform) based in Vancouver, BC to be part of our...  ...orchestration and deployment strategies Write and manage declarative application manifests for GitOps-driven continuous delivery using ArgoCD,... 
    Long term contract
    Full time
    Work at office

    Netskrt Systems Inc.

    Vancouver, BC
    7 days ago
  • $92.65k - $119.9k per year

     ...Summary NetApp is pioneering the development of StorageGRID object storage – AWS cloud compatible software powering the exponential growth in AI data lakes. As a Software Engineer, this is your chance to work alongside a group of talented developers, impart your vision, and... 
    Summer work
    Work at office
    Local area
    Work from home
    Home office
    Flexible hours
    Day shift

    NetApp

    Vancouver, BC
    16 days ago
  • $146k - $162k per year

     ...We are looking for a Software Engineer to join our Product team in Vancouver, where we build features end-to-end, from designing our data models...  ...software quality. Contribute to building a complex SaaS application that is a market leader in its segment. Gain exposure to... 
    Long term contract
    Work at office
    Local area
    Work from home
    Worldwide

    Asana

    Vancouver, BC
    16 days ago
  •  ...still runs on disconnected systems, manual workflows, and decisions made without data. Most of it has never been touched by modern software engineering, let alone AI. EviSmart is the dental industry's Autopilot. We build the platform that automates the workflows consuming the... 
    Long term contract
    Full time
    Temporary work
    Internship
    Work at office
    Immediate start

    Evismart

    Vancouver, BC
    1 hour ago
  •  ...Founded in 2019, JobGet began as the only mobile-first hiring platform for everyday workers...  ...speed, and real outcomes. Our AI-powered engine learns, adapts, and improves continuously....  ...Who You Are ~10+ years of experience in software engineering, with a demonstrated track record... 
    Hourly pay
    Long term contract
    Remote work
    Flexible hours

    JobGet

    Vancouver, BC
    23 days ago
  • $40 - $75 per hour

     ...Please note that all applications (cover letter and resume) need to be...  ...follow meaningful results, with engineers who make a real impact on the...  ...Curious about life as a Software Engineer at Vizzion? Click below...  ...line. We'd like to thank all applicants for their interest in our... 
    Hourly pay
    Long term contract
    Full time
    Temporary work
    Flexible hours

    Vizzion

    Vancouver, BC
    17 days ago
  •  ...entering our next phase of growth. Key Responsibilities Web Application development Build robust frontend applications using Vue 3...  ...if you are local for team bonding. There are many 100% remote engineers and non-engineers in the company. We have videos on for our... 
    Full time
    Local area
    Remote work

    flaglerhealth

    Vancouver, BC
    1 day ago
  • $192k - $240k per year

     ...spend management, bill pay, and travel software, Brex enables founders and finance teams...  ...support you need to grow your career. Engineering at Brex Engineering at Brex is about...  ...designing, developing, and deploying full-stack applications. ~ Experience building and designing... 
    Long term contract
    Work at office
    Remote work
    Work from home

    Brex

    Vancouver, BC
    6 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Mobile Applications Software Engineer. Be the first to apply!